Ticket: PLQ-4417 — Expired credentials, localeformat service

The Brindlehop localeformat worker started failing at 02:10. All date-rendering jobs for the Vossley region return 401. Root cause: service credential expired; renewal cron on the Harkwell box has been dead since the migration. Impact: dashboards show raw ISO timestamps instead of localized formats. Fix the cron after. Immediate remediation: swap in the reissued key. New credential for the localeformat service follows.

app token of tagug-hahaf = kto2_9v

## Changelog — Spokewise Rebalancer 2.7

We changed several defaults that affect overnight rebalancing runs. The solver now prefers shorter truck routes over perfect dock balance, which reduces runtime but may leave fringe stations slightly under target. Alert thresholds for empty-station duration were tightened, so expect more pages until you tune your shift's overrides. Dry-run mode is now off by default in production. The active defaults are listed below.

service settings:
ralael:
  pin: 7453
  tenant: zorath
  seal: seal_087806e4
  metrics_host: metrics.ralael.paliqworks.example
  standby_team: fraath
  escalation: praok-istiel
  nonce: 10e083

## Changed defaults

Heads up: the Ledgerline tax-rate lookup cache now defaults to a 15-minute TTL instead of 24 hours. Turns out rates in the Veldt County sandbox were going stale mid-demo, which was embarrassing. Eviction is now LRU rather than FIFO, and the cache warms on boot. If you're reviewing, check that nothing hardcodes the old TTL. The new defaults land as follows.

deployment values, bajop-taweg:
holwyn:
  log_level: debug
  metrics_host: metrics.holwyn.zemvarsys.internal
  pool_size: 32

**FAQ: How do we access the Fennick FD-hunt tooling if the on-call laptop is locked?** The leaked-file-descriptor tracer runs on the Marrowgate diagnostics host, which stays sealed outside incident windows to keep the capture buffers clean. During an active descriptor-leak investigation, any engineer in the sync rotation may unseal it, provided they log the reason in the hunt journal first. Do not copy traces off the host. Captures auto-purge after 72 hours. When you need to unseal, use the recovery passphrase given below.

recovery phrase for hadup-fawep: framir-kaswyn-jorael